Quantum harmonic oscillators and thermalization
We study a quantum harmonic oscillator undergoing thermalization. To describe the thermalization process, we generalize the Ermakov-Lewis-Riesenfeld (ELR) invariant method for the oscillator. After imposing appropriate conditions on the thermalization process, we introduce an ansatz equation that describes the time evolution effectively.

A quantum heat machine from fast optomechanics
We consider a thermodynamic machine in which the working fluid is a quantized harmonic oscillator that is controlled on timescales that are much faster than the oscillator period.

Quantum Brownian motion of a harmonic oscillator in the Markovian approximation is described by the respective Caldeira-Leggett master equation. This master equation can be brought into Lindblad form by adding a position diffusion term to it.
